You are misinformed. The physical SIZE of a computer has next-to-nothing to do with what kind or size of display it will support. Rather, it is the CAPABILITY (stats) of the GPU (which in this case is integrated) that determines the output. You could have a monitor the size of the universe, but at long as the capability of the monitor is equal to or under that of the graphics process unit on the computer (usually at least 1920x1080 (Full HD) @ 60 Hz.), the two would be compatible with each other.
